Course details

In this course, Ami Levin continues his Advanced SQL series with a new installment focused on conquering relational division challenges. As Ami points out, you’ve probably encountered relational division before, even if you’re unfamiliar with the term. Ami therefore starts with a background of relational division, including how relational algebra and the Cartesian product fit in to the picture. He then dives into SQL and shows the challenging aspects of relational division and three different techniques to solve them, highlighting the pros and cons of each approach. Along the way, Amin challenges you to write your own queries before walking through the methodology he uses. By the end of this course, you will gain valuable insight into how SQL works, be able to identify relational division challenges, and know how to implement the best solutions.
